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Sign transaction with the BTCPay App on BTCPay Server #118

Open
pavlenex opened this issue Nov 28, 2024 · 0 comments
Open

Sign transaction with the BTCPay App on BTCPay Server #118

pavlenex opened this issue Nov 28, 2024 · 0 comments

Comments

@pavlenex
Copy link
Contributor

Once we iron out other important details are cleared out, I would like to open a discussion about adding possibility for server users to sign transactions with the BTCPay App. I believe it can be a good security consideration and great balance between security and usability, and potentially a good UX when a Server User wants to use external on-chain wallet.

Scenario:

  1. User generates an on-chain and LN wallet on the app itself, keys are on the app.
  2. User wants to use server to send the funds out
  3. For this user, we generate a watch only on-chain wallet on the server.
  4. Ideal UX would be some sort of 2FA style signing

Lower priority for now, but kinda related to the UX #117 which might be unexpected error for the app itself, but is absolutely expected if app user went to the server and tried to send funds out, since it's a watch-only on-chain wallet on the Server.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
Status: Backlog 🪵
Development

No branches or pull requests

1 participant